WebThe hard credit check vs soft credit check distinction lies in the inquiry’s purpose. For “hard” checks, the purpose is always to evaluate a credit application you started, whether that’s for a credit card, car loan, mortgage, or other credit product. Just one inquiry usually won’t have a big impact on your credit rating. WebCredit history: ~15%. This section of your credit file details how long your credit accounts have been in existence. The credit score calculation typically includes both how long your oldest and most recent accounts have been open. In general, creditors like to see that you’ve been able to properly handle credit accounts over a period of time. Web14 nov. 2024 · 1. Bankruptcy. Declaring bankruptcy has a significant credit score impact, typically costing 100 points or more, according to FICO. And a bankruptcy can stay on your credit report for up to 10 years. If this happens to you, remember there’s life — and credit — even after bankruptcy. 2. Web12 jan. 2024 · A soft inquiry, on the other hand, does not appear on your credit report and does not affect your score at all. Soft pulls generally occur when you check your credit score or you give someone like a potential employer permission to review your credit report.
